
BAKU, Azerbaijan, March 25. Iran attacked a
fuel tank at Kuwait International Airport with two drones, Kuwaiti
Defense Ministry spokesman Saud al-Atwan said, Trend reports.
The attack reportedly caused a fire in the fuel tank.
According to him, Kuwaiti authorities have recorded the launch
of 20 ballistic missiles and 9 unmanned aerial vehicles over the
past 24 hours. The country’s military destroyed 13 missiles and 6
drones, two of which hit one of the fuel tanks at the international
airport.
